About This Program

Airframe Mechanics and Aircraft Maintenance Technology/Technician is offered as a certificate program (one to two years) at Eastern Florida State College, a public institution located in Melbourne, FL. This program falls within the aviation maintenance technology field (CIP 47.0607) and introduces students to the inspection, repair, and maintenance of aircraft airframes and related systems.

Eastern Florida State College also offers a longer-term certificate in Airframe Mechanics and Aircraft Maintenance, along with related aviation programs including Aeronautical/Aerospace Engineering Technology/Technician, CAD/CADD Drafting and/or Design Technology/Technician, and Network and System Administration/Administrator. This shorter certificate pathway is designed to provide foundational knowledge and skills toward FAA Airframe certification for students entering the aviation maintenance field.
